As Jay, I, and others have shared, it is well known that the Old Judge cards originate from 24 image/card uncut sheets arranged in a 6 x 4 matrix. If not careful when cutting into 24 individual cards, it was quite possible for Goodwin & Co. to cut into the neighboring card. We sometimes see very large Old Judge borders with no evidence of the neighboring card such as the Gruber below. This can easily be explained as a card that was on the perimeter of the uncut sheet (in the case of Gruber, a bottom row card). Other times, such as with the Mack, the large border catches the neighboring card. The Gypsy Queen (JCs I believe) shows the neighboring card to the side. |
